With two Michelin stars, Quique Dacosta is known internationally for his "conceptual dishes" as well as for his mastery in modern dishes with rice.
Dacosta, who won his fame at the restaurant where he has always worked, was presented today as the official chef of the 33rd America's Cup
The third floor of the Sail and Ventes, iconic building of the Port America's Cup, was a restricted area in the past, but now will be open to becoming a public restaurant in the "doporegata" where you can enjoy the modern and refined cuisine Dacosta.
During the day this area will host VIPs, sponsors, partners and guests, which will be served what the chef describes as a retrospective selection of his best dishes. During the days of racing guests can have breakfast from 8.00, the aperitif from 11:00, lunch with 12 different tapas, followed by afternoon tea and drinks from 17.00.
Ingrendienti premises will be used, accompanied by local wines. In the evening from 20.00 to 23.00, this evening will reopen to the public, which will be served 6-course dinner with a choice of 6 or 7 desserts.
There will also be an area Gastro Bar that will serve eight different tapas high quality. "Gastronomy is now a fundamental part of our culture" - said Dacosta - "Eating can be a biological necessity, but I would like to experience this magical and creative for everyone."
Typical of the kitchen that has created, which was described as a journey into the diner that inspired the dish, Dacosta is inventing a dish symbol of the 33rd America's Cup Bruma, inspired by the morning fog will be created using algae and herbs.
Sunday Dacosta, author of a cookbook about modern dishes with rice, will oversee the preparation of a giant paella. The proceeds will be donated to Haiti.
